The Preschool Team
We follow guidelines set by Ofsted with regard to staff ratios.
Kingfishers Preschool staff are all qualified and continue to develop their knowledge by attending regular courses throughout the year and all staff hold current paediatric first aid qualifications.
Kelly Hall - Preschool Leader
I have over 20 years experience working in Childcare and Education in a range of positions and settings. I have worked in nurseries, as a child-minder and as a post 16 lecturer in Childcare and Education at Milton Keynes College. I am also a mother to two children aged 11 and 9 who both attended Kingfishers Preschool and have continued on through The Three Schools.
I am a qualified Early Years SENCO as well as a Safeguarding lead for Kingfishers.
In 2019 I completed my Applied Early Years Degree and I hope to complete my PGCE in Early Years within the next few years. My role as Kingfishers SENCO is incredibly rewarding and I plan to continue my professional development within this area of expertise.
I love my role at Kingfishers Preschool and am incredibly passionate about the care and education of young children. I am particularly passionate about encouraging a love of reading and imagination in children and really enjoy finding new ways to support this learning through the environment I create and the resources I provide at Kingfishers.
Kathryn Gibbard - Deputy Preschool Leader
I have 14 years of childcare experience and have been the Deputy Leader at Kingfishers for 9 years. I started my career as a volunteer in a breakfast and after school club and then moved on to pre-school and day nursery settings whilst completing my level 2 and 3 in Childcare Learning and Development.
I have a beautiful daughter who has taught me so much more than I ever imagined and we love spending time in the garden exploring!
I really enjoy being part of the children’s free play during the day at Kingfishers. I love setting up open ended and imaginative play opportunities for the children to discover and explore. I think this is a great opportunity to see children enhance and develop their skills in an unplanned and natural way. I also love messy play and giving children the chance to explore and experience different colours and textures.
Hayley Hewlett – Preschool assistant
I have over 12 years of childcare experience working in nurseries, preschools and also with primary aged children. I have a level 3 Diploma in Childcare and Education. I started at the three schools in September and I love it here at Mursley.
I have two children of my own who are 11 and 6. My children have taught me so much about life and the importance of family time. I love to watch children grow, overcome obstacles and achieve things during their time at Preschool. I particularly enjoy supporting the children learn through their play, supporting them to bring their own ideas to life. I enjoy setting up messy play opportunities for the children, encouraging them to explore textures and colours in order to support their communication, language and social skills.
Nicola Boddy – Preschool assistant
I have over 20 years experience working in childcare, both in the UK and abroad. I have worked in various different settings and roles including nurseries, private nannying and a private school. I have also worked in different roles over the years including a position as Deputy Manager and Nursery Manager. I have a level 4 in childcare and have gained lots of experience and completed different childcare courses over the years.
I have two children of my own, a 5 year old and a 2 year old, who have taught me so much and we love spending time together. We particularly enjoy arts and crafts and spending time exploring outside together.
Within Kingfishers I really enjoy baking with the children, joining in with the children’s play, taking part in creative and exploratory activities and joining the children during their forest school sessions. I love seeing how much the children learn and develop new skills over their time at Kingfishers.
